Do you clean leather seats?
Yes, leather seat cleaning and conditioning is included in our interior detail packages. We use pH-balanced leather cleaners and conditioners that lift grime without drying out or cracking the material, keeping your seats supple and protected in Florida's intense heat and humidity.
Do you shampoo cloth seats and carpets?
Yes, hot water extraction shampooing of cloth seats and carpets is part of our full interior detail. This process penetrates deep into fibers to break up and extract the mud, pollen, and organic matter that accumulates quickly in Hawthorne's outdoor-oriented lifestyle.
Do you clean exterior wheels and tires?
Yes, wheels and tires are included in our exterior detail packages. We degrease and scrub brake dust and road grime from wheels and dress the tires to a clean, finished look that completes the overall appearance of your vehicle.

How often should I detail my car in Hawthorne?
Given Hawthorne's year-round pollen, heavy summer rain, clay back roads, and humid subtropical climate that accelerates mold and oxidation, we recommend a full detail every three to four months with light maintenance washes in between. Vehicles that see lake access roads, gravel, or heavy outdoor use benefit from even more frequent attention to protect paint and interior surfaces long-term.
